Slope-intercept form of the equation of the line described

The slope will be 2/3 because its parallel to y = 2/3 x.
First write it in point slope form
y - y1 = 2/3(x - x1) where x1 = -3 and y1 = 1 :-
y - 1 = 2/3(x - -3)
y = 2/3(x + 3) + 1
y = 2/3x + 2 + 1
y = 2/3x + 3 <---------- slope/intercept form Answer.
